    Efficacy of Dynamic Insulation in Mitigating Building Energy Demand across Canadian Climate Zones

    Source: Journal of Cold Regions Engineering:;2026:;Volume ( 040 ):;issue: 003::page 04026034-1

    Abstract: Abstract In modern low-energy buildings, extensive thermal insulation effectively reduces heating demand in cold seasons but can intensify overheating and increase cooling loads during warmer periods. This dual challenge necessitates envelope strategies ...
